My younger sister just moved to Calgary from here (Ottawa) to start at ACAD. As Calgary is prone to early winters, and as my sister loves knitted gifts, I decided to make her something.



My sister has a love of all things Cheshire Cat related. She has clothes, accessories, and is designing a tattoo. So, I decided to add stripes to the famous Kittyville hat pattern. What do you think? It's made from Bernat Satin in what I think is Flamingo and Sultana.
